Sex Education

***This placement is available and will be fully online***

 

(Download Video Transcript)

This alternative placement will give teacher candidates grounding in the information and approaches required to teach sex education. Our time together will focus on our own learning (for most of us did not receive good sex education ourselves), and learning about teaching these topics. The first two weeks involve in-class activities. The final two weeks will require independent study including readings, films, and the culminating task of creating your own unit plan, including lesson plans, specific to one grade level and its curriculum expectations. These will be uploaded onto a website for all Trent TCs to access.

Options:

1) In-class learning from April 26 - 30 for any Teacher Candidates interested in learning about sex education and best practices.
2) The entire Sex Ed Alternative Settings Placement. The in-class portion is April 26 - May 7 and then Teacher Candidates create a full unit plan.
